POSTE ET MISSIONS
You will be joining our Dispute Resolution and Investigation (DRI) team within the Legal Department of Natixis, which is seeking a Litigation Lawyer for a 1-year apprenticeship program starting in September 2026.
The department is composed of 6 lawyers (including 1 intern) who collaborate with all business lines of the Bank.
In collaboration with your tutor, your main responsibilities will include:
* Assisting the DRI team in the day-to-day management of civil, commercial, and criminal litigation cases, as well as in managing investigations from regulators or various authorities (AMF, ACPR, BCE, etc.).

Required Skills/Qualifications/Experience
You are a Master's degree student (BAC+5 level) pursuing a university or business school degree, with a specialization in Business Law, Banking and Financial Law, Contract Law, or Civil, Criminal, and Regulatory Procedure. A dual degree and/or previous experience within the Litigation Department of a law firm would be a plus.
You thrive in a stimulating and collaborative environment. You also possess the ability to work in a team with an international dimension. You have a good capacity for adapting to multidisciplinary tasks and are autonomous.
And last but not least, you are perfectly fluent in English.
